ω-3脂肪酸脱氢酶在高、低油大豆品种中的克隆与序列分析

摘  要:
α-亚麻酸(ALA)被称为必需脂肪酸,对人体有一系列的保健作用。ω-3脂肪酸脱氢酶(FAD)催化亚油酸(LA)生成ALA。大豆种子中ALA含量较高,为了比较高、低油大豆ω-3FAD的序列差异,用RT-PCR方法从大豆品种鲁豆11和郑9525的未成熟种子中扩增GmFAD3C的cDNA,获得的cDNA长度为1174bp,编码380个氨基酸。在推测的氨基酸序列中发现19处差异,为研究GmFAD3C基因在高、低油大豆种质中的差异表达奠定了基础。

Cloning and Sequence Analysis of an ω-3 Fatty Acid Desaturase Gene from High-oil and Low-oil Soybean Cultivars

摘  要:
α-linolenic acid(ALA)is an essential fatty acid which has a lot of healthcare functions to human.In plants,ω-3 fatty acid desaturases(FAD)catalyze linoleic acid(LA)to form ALA.The seed oil of soybean contains high level of ALA.RT-PCR was used to amplify the cDNA of GmFAD3C from the cultivars of Ludou11 and Zheng 9525.The length of the acquired cDNA,containing 380 amino acids,was 1174bp.Nineteen different amino acids were detected in the amino acid sequences of GmFAD3C from Ludou11 and Zheng 9525.These differences will help us to research the differential expression of GmFAD3C between high-oil and low-oil soybean.
